Thursday's friendly will have felt like a big match for Messi, as he faced his boyhood club for one final tuneup ahead of the MLS season. There's still plenty of talk of Messi someday retiring with Newell's, but on this day, they were opponents as Inter Miami looked to put a difficult worldwide preseason trip behind them.
Messi and longtime Barcelona running mate Luis Suarez played into the second half, coming off in the 60th minute. Joining the fray during that substitution window was Borgelin, who ended up being Miami's goalscorer on the day.
Borgelin, who signed a Homegrown deal with Miami in 2023 before being loaned out to New Mexico United FC midseason, scored just three minutes after coming on, making a big impression with a go-ahead goal.
Unfortunately for Borgelin, he was robbed of a chance to be the hero as a bad giveaway led to a Franco Martin Diaz goal to lead to a 1-1 draw.
Overall, Messi and Suarez each scored just one goal in preseason, a slight concern with the MLS regular season looming.
